Transaction 9e3e91444b4f645390de58324ff78630bc187ab98bea34f334816e10269f7a80

152 Input
2 Outputs
  • 9e3e91444b4f645390de58324ff78630bc187ab98bea34f334816e10269f7a80:0
  • value  284185596
    address  3PsBj7oku7tjBFsvyXf5CYgFf7RTbd1TmH
  • 9e3e91444b4f645390de58324ff78630bc187ab98bea34f334816e10269f7a80:1
  • value  2249236
    address  bc1q7nudwj0mhtxp4606p2lxvw84v5z0k3nfneww98